Originally Posted by bbqsoup
The videos work! Pretty cool with the lights flashing too.

How do you turn on/off features? Are there dip switches?
All the features are "On" except one was "off", which is auto locking doors after 60 sec. when turn off the ignition. The reason is to prevent accidental lock out. There is the instruction to turn it on by a sequence press of door lock switch and start button. It's written in Chinese and I didn't really need that feature anyway. There are no other info for how to turn off any other features. following are listed feature:

1. Windows up/down with remote

2. doors auto lock and relock when speed over 10km/h (this feature can also be set from "car setting" on screen

3. Unlock doors when stop engine (this is also customizable under car setting)

4. When engine is running, if any door opens, hazard lights will flash twice, a nice safety feature

5. Auto lock all the doors after engine turned off 60 seconds. Default is disabled to prevent lockout. (Now with smart key sensor, not sure if the concern is necessary)

6. Auto mirro folding
